LESLIE

Leslie was named for Leslie Nelson, owner of the Nelson Fuel Co. Nelson Fuel opened the Leslie coal mines (No. 1 & No. 2) and mining camp in 1922. The New River & Pocahontas Consolidated Coal Co. purchased Leslie in 1928 and added it to their portfolio of mines in the Pocahontas Field and New River Field. New River & Pocahontas closed the Leslie mines in 1950.
